USE OF ALDOXIMES COMPRISING AT LEAST 5 FIVE CARBON ATOMS AS ANTI-NITRIC AGENT IN REDUCTIVE PLUTONIUM BACK-EXTRACTION-OPERATIONS
The invention relates to the use of aldoximes comprising at least five carbon atoms as anti-nitrous agents in operations for the reductive back-extraction of plutonium.
